We count the players on this server every five minutes and keep the history.
The window to join LUX ROLEPLAY is 12:00–17:00 UTC, when it averages 9 concurrent players — well clear of its 4-player round-the-clock average. It bites hardest at 14:00 UTC, averaging 13. Outside it the city empties: across 18:00–05:00 UTC it averages just 2 players, bottoming out at 01:00 UTC on 1, so an off-peak login means an all-but-empty server.
Its 250 slots are far more than it uses: when anyone is on it, it averages 7 players, and the busiest single moment of the week reached only 58 — 23% of capacity. It is thinning, though: it averaged 1 players across 18 Jul–20 Jul, down 93% on the 14 it averaged across 14 Jul–16 Jul.
That puts LUX ROLEPLAY ahead of 96% of the 42,293 FiveM servers ViceHub tracked consistently this week, ranked on peak concurrent players. That is measured from our own five-minute checks, not from anything the server claims about itself.
Under the hood LUX ROLEPLAY runs QBCore with 313 resources loaded — a substantial build, using pma-voice for voice and qb-inventory for inventory.
